Analysis

Ukraine recorded 0.1144 for irrigated agriculture water use efficiency, ratio in 2021. That is the highest value across all 24 years on record.

Compared with earlier readings it is up 18.0% on the previous year and up 185.9% over ten years.

Over the whole period, irrigated agriculture water use efficiency, ratio in Ukraine peaked at 0.1144 in 2021 and was at its lowest, 0.0334, in 2010.

That places Ukraine 133rd out of 174 countries with data for 2021, putting it in the bottom quarter.
